Custom CNC aluminum parts represent the pinnacle of precision manufacturing technology, offering unparalleled versatility and quality for diverse industrial applications. These components are produced through computer numerical control machining processes that transform raw aluminum stock into precisely engineered parts according to exact customer specifications. The CNC machining process utilizes advanced cutting tools and automated systems to achieve tolerances as tight as ±0.0005 inches, ensuring consistent quality and dimensional accuracy across production runs. Custom CNC aluminum parts serve critical functions in industries ranging from aerospace and automotive to electronics and medical devices, where reliability and precision are paramount. The technological features of custom CNC aluminum parts include multi-axis machining capabilities, enabling the creation of complex geometries that would be impossible with traditional manufacturing methods. Modern CNC centers can operate on up to 5 axes simultaneously, allowing for intricate cuts, holes, and surface finishes in a single setup. This technology eliminates the need for multiple fixtures and reduces production time while maintaining exceptional accuracy. The aluminum material itself contributes significantly to the parts' performance characteristics, offering an excellent strength-to-weight ratio, superior corrosion resistance, and excellent thermal conductivity. These properties make custom CNC aluminum parts ideal for applications requiring lightweight yet durable components. The applications for custom CNC aluminum parts span virtually every manufacturing sector. In aerospace, these parts are used for structural components, brackets, and housings where weight reduction is critical. Automotive manufacturers rely on custom CNC aluminum parts for engine components, transmission housings, and suspension elements. The electronics industry utilizes these parts for heat sinks, enclosures, and connector housings. Medical device manufacturers depend on custom CNC aluminum parts for surgical instruments, diagnostic equipment housings, and implantable device components. The versatility of the machining process allows for rapid prototyping and production scalability, making custom CNC aluminum parts suitable for both low-volume specialty applications and high-volume manufacturing runs.
